Publisher's Synopsis

From bullet holes to severed fingers, from slashed throats to wounds and burns, Special Effects is a complete easy-to-use guide to creating horrifying make-up. As storylines become more sensational and technology more sophisticated, special effects have become an increasingly important element of both film and theater production. Janus Vinther provides fully illustrated, step-by-step instructions for creating grotesque and horrifying effects. There is also a chapter on specialized character make-up, covering familiar figures such as Dracula and the Terminator. Illustrated throughout in gory full color, Special Effects for Film and Theatre describes both techniques and materials. It will be an essential tool for those involved in film and theater make-up or design, and for anyone out to make Halloween a very special evening.
